Term:Oroidine
go back to main search page
Accession:CHEBI:70037 term browser browse the term
Definition:A pyrrole that has formula C11H11Br2N5O.
Synonyms:related_synonym: 1H-Pyrrole-2-carboxamide, N-(3-(2-amino-1H-imidazol-4-yl)-2-propenyl)-4,5-dibromo-, (E)-;   Formula=C11H11Br2N5O;   InChI=1S/C11H11Br2N5O/c12-7-4-8(18-9(7)13)10(19)15-3-1-2-6-5-16-11(14)17-6/h1-2,4-5,18H,3H2,(H,15,19)(H3,14,16,17)/b2-1+;   InChIKey=QKJAXHBFQSBDAR-OWOJBTEDSA-N;   SMILES=Nc1nc(\\C=C\\CNC(=O)c2cc(Br)c(Br)[nH]2)c[nH]1
 xref: CAS:34649-22-4;   PMID:21207971
